Frequently Asked Questions about Umar and Khabib’s Relationship

This section addresses common inquiries regarding the familial connection between Umar and Khabib Nurmagomedov. Clarity on this topic provides valuable context for understanding their individual careers and shared history within mixed martial arts.

Question 1: Are Umar and Khabib Nurmagomedov brothers?

They are not brothers. While they share a close familial bond and the same surname, they are cousins.

Question 2: How closely related are Umar and Khabib?

They are cousins. Their precise degree of cousinship (first cousins, second cousins, etc.) has not been widely publicized, but their familial connection is well-established.

Question 3: Did they train together?

Yes, both Umar and Khabib trained under the tutelage of Abdulmanap Nurmagomedov, Khabib’s father and Umar’s uncle. This shared training background significantly influenced their fighting styles and careers.

Question 4: Does their familial connection influence their careers?

Their family connection undoubtedly plays a role in their careers. Beyond shared training, their familial bond provides a strong support system and fosters a shared understanding of their Dagestani heritage and its connection to martial arts.

Exploration of the query “is Umar related to Khabib” reveals a confirmed familial connection: they are cousins. This clarifies the frequent speculation arising from their shared surname, Dagestani origins, and parallel careers in mixed martial arts. Understanding this relationship provides valuable context for their individual journeys in the sport, highlighting the influence of shared training under Abdulmanap Nurmagomedov and the importance of family support within their athletic pursuits.
